An adoption document, commonly known as an adoption certificate, is a legal document issued by UK courts or the General Register Office (GRO) confirming the legal details of an adoption.An adoption certificate replaces the original birth certificate for all legal purposes.Our Next Day UK Apostille Service provides official legalisation of adoption documents through the FCDO apostille service for international use. Category: Civil Record (Birth, Death, Marriage certificate) Can I Legalise?: Your UK adoption document can be legalised. Acceptable Formats for Legalisation: FCDO accepts the UK adoption document in the following formats: Your original UK adoption certificate or certified copy from either the General Register Office (GRO) or local register office Your original document stamped or sealed in wet ink by the court, or signed by an official of the court or a judge Your original document not stamped, sealed or signed by a court or an official of the court A photocopy or printout of your UK adoption document PLEASE NOTE: WE ARE UNABLE TO LEGALISE PHOTOCOPIES OF THIS DOCUMENT Requires Solicitor/Notary Certification?: No, but original must contain a wet ink signature or a seal from the issuing authority. Requires Submission as Originals?: Yes (unless certified copy from GRO/local). Important Notes: No photocopies for originals unless certified. Original must have wet ink signature/seal if applicable. Common Use: International adoption processes, immigration. Requires Embassy Attestation?: Yes, for non-Hague countries (e.g., UAE, Qatar).
